“Behold, I stand at the door, and knock: if any man hear my voice, and open the door, I will come in to him, and will sup with him, and he with me.”
Revelation 3:20
Jesus stated this in Revelation Chapter 3, which was written to the people in Asia Minor revelation from God through Christ taken down by John the Apostle.
At the door stands Jesus, and knock:
if any man/woman
hear my voice - not just the knock - hear his voice in the knocking of their lives (Say a person simply picks up the Bible and starts reading it)
and open - the will to open the Door to allow God in to our lives, - individual will - a choice to open the door and let the Lord in.
the door - doors can be opened or closed in life, when a person hears the voice of Him who saves, allow him in newness of life follows.
I will come into Him, and will sup with Him, and he with Me. - Jesus will come into a persons home (vessel) and Jesus comes into to have dinner with us, and us with him.
